A Historic Moment for Tollywood

Telugu cinema is experiencing yet another proud moment on the national stage. At the 71st National Film Awards ceremony held in New Delhi, the much-loved film Baby walked away with two prestigious honours, further cementing Tollywood’s place in Indian cinema history. Director Sai Rajesh and singer PVNS Rohit were recognised for their outstanding contributions to the movie, making it a double victory for the emotional love story that captured millions of hearts.

Sai Rajesh Honoured for Best Screenplay

Sai Rajesh, who spearheaded the film’s direction, received the Best Screenplay Writer Award for his brilliant storytelling. With Baby, he crafted an unforgettable narrative that blended youthful charm with raw emotions, resonating deeply with both younger audiences and family viewers. His ability to capture the nuances of relationships and heartbreak with authenticity has been one of the film’s strongest aspects, transforming it into a cult blockbuster. This award is a testament to his craftsmanship and storytelling vision.

PVNS Rohit Wins National Award for Premisthunna

While the story of Baby was its soul, its music played a pivotal role in etching the film into the hearts of fans. Singer PVNS Rohit earned the Best Singer Award for his stirring rendition of Premisthunna, a track that became an anthem of love and longing. His expressive voice added life to the film’s emotional layers, making the song not just a chartbuster but also a timeless melody. This recognition celebrates not only Rohit’s talent but also Telugu music’s growing impact on the national stage.

The Star Cast and Box Office Success

Baby featured a talented ensemble cast led by Anand Deverakonda, Viraj Ashwin, and Vaishnavi Chaitanya, each delivering heartfelt performances that struck a chord with moviegoers. What made the film stand out was its relatability, as it portrayed love and heartbreak in a raw and realistic manner. Audiences across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, and beyond responded with overwhelming love, turning it into a massive ₹100 crore grossing success. Its journey from a relatable tale to a monumental hit is proof of how strong writing and performances can create magic on screen.

Hindi Remake in the Works

Riding on its extraordinary success, Baby is now gearing up for a larger audience with an official Hindi remake. This adaptation is expected to introduce the poignant story to Bollywood and pan-India viewers. With the film already a cultural phenomenon in Telugu cinema, fans are eagerly waiting to see how the remake reinterprets the original essence for a broader canvas.
